Installation and Specifications
The Specifications of Timberlast Products
| Decking: | Size:-146mm x 23mm x 5.8m |
| Weight:- 15.7kg per board | |
| Fascia: | Size:- 80mm x 10mm x 5.8m 130mm x 10mm x 5.8m |
| End Caps: | Fit on end of boards if you don’t want to use fascia |
| Colours: | Grey, Redwood, Cedar |
| Fixings: | Concealed clips and either wood or metal screws |
The Installation of Timberlast Decking
Sub Frame
Timberlast deck is installed on either a wood or metal sub frame just as you would with a normal timber deck, with joists being Domestic 450mm cc and Commercial 400mm cc

Screws
Don’t over tighten screws when fixing clips to joists as this will make it difficult to slide next boards in. When row is finished then tighten, but not over tight.

Expansion
Composite decking will expand length-ways with changes in temperature, and expansion gaps are necessary at the end of boards to allow for movement of 2-3mm.
Don’t install on a 40+ day
On hot days and boards being hot butt boards when doing end to end and in cold days leave 3 - 4mm for expansion on hot days.
The concealed fixing system allows the decking to slide along the clips when it’s expanding or contracting, but in general timberlast composite is more structurally stable than other wood and non wood decking material.
Butting Boards
When butting boards always leave3 - 4mm for expansion at joins or miter cuts, and bevel cutting is recommended to eliminate expansion joints. Must have clips equal over butt. Never butt boards hard up to house etc, leave expansion.

Cutting Boards
Treat deck as normal timber - use saw, drill etc as required etc.
Storing and Handling
Timberlast should be stored off the ground on wood placed every1.5m and undercover until ready to use. It is better to store on it side rather than flat.
New Deck
We suggest you give the deck a hot mop to pick up dust and wood dust, this should stop water marks in the early stage of a new deck.
